CC   -!- FUNCTION: Plays an important role in the initiation and regulation of
CC       chromosomal replication. Binds to the origin of replication; it binds
CC       specifically double-stranded DNA at a 9 bp consensus (dnaA box): 5'-
CC       TTATC[CA]A[CA]A-3'. DnaA binds to ATP and to acidic phospholipids.
CC       {ECO:0000256|HAMAP-Rule:MF_00377, ECO:0000256|RuleBase:RU000577}.
